What Makes This Chocolate Mousse Unique?

Unlike classic mousse recipes that require whipped cream, egg yolks, or labor-intensive techniques, this version leverages cottage cheese for a smooth, naturally high-protein base. The subtle tang of cottage cheese blends seamlessly with chocolate, resulting in a surprisingly rich flavor and a luscious, cloud-like texture. Plus, it’s refined sugar free and can be made ahead for effortless entertaining or meal prepping.

Nutritional Information and Serving Size

This high-protein mousse yields 4 servings, each coming in around 140-190 calories (depending on sweetener) and roughly 12–14g of protein per serving—far exceeding traditional mousse options. Indulge knowing you’re getting a dessert that works as hard as you do!

Ingredients

1½ cups low-fat or full-fat cottage cheese
3 tbsp unsweetened cocoa powder
2–3 tbsp pure maple syrup or honey (or sweetener of choice, to taste)
1 tsp vanilla extract
Pinch of salt
Optional: ½ tsp instant espresso powder, berries, or chocolate shavings for garnish

Instructions

  1. Add the cottage cheese, cocoa powder, sweetener, vanilla, salt, and espresso powder (if using) to your Ninja BL610 Professional 72 Oz Countertop Blender, Black or a similarly powerful blender.
  2. Blend on high for 45–60 seconds, scraping down the sides as needed, until completely smooth and creamy.
  3. Taste and adjust sweetness if desired. For a fluffier mousse, blend for an extra 10 seconds to aerate.
  4. Spoon mousse into individual serving cups or a Bentgo Salad Container – 54 oz Bowl, Khaki Green for larger groups.
  5. Chill in the refrigerator for at least 30 minutes to set flavors and texture, or serve immediately for a softer mousse.
  6. Before serving, garnish with berries, chocolate shavings, or a light dusting of additional cocoa powder. Store leftovers in Rubbermaid Brilliance Food Storage Containers, Set of 5 (3.2 Cup) for up to 3 days.

Prep and Chill Times

Prep Time: 7 minutes

Chill Time: 30 minutes (optional, but recommended)

Total Time: 10–40 minutes (depending on chilling)
